Output 7c23cc253bfbec230ef72e27c7907c1d2255f66a804a09bd4b0ecddf728edced:4

value
85368504
script pubkey
OP_0 OP_PUSHBYTES_20 18cfd76618e5fd2504f1c69c6c9e5d5836d9f2fd
address
ltc1qrr8awescuh7j2p83c6wxe8jatqmdnuha6ax2hs
transaction
7c23cc253bfbec230ef72e27c7907c1d2255f66a804a09bd4b0ecddf728edced
spent
true